1. A cooking vessel, comprising:
a food receptacle for holding food during cooking;
an inner shell and an outer shell, an outside surface of the inner shell forms the food receptacle, a portion of an inside surface of the inner shell is spaced from a portion of an inside surface of the outer shell forming a sealed volume between the inner shell and the outer shell; and
a heat pipe positioned within the sealed volume between the inner shell and the outer shell for distributing heat through the sealed volume between the inner shell and the outer shell, wherein the heat pipe includes a working fluid configured to change from a liquid state to a vapor state upon absorbing heat within an evaporation zone positioned within the sealed volume between the inner shell and the outer shell and to release heat upon changing from the vapor state to the liquid state within a condensation zone positioned within the sealed volume between the inner shell and the outer shell.
